How do I manage the user overview?

The Users section provides an overview of everyone who has created an account at your club. From here, you can view user details, manage permissions, adjust credits, and perform other account-related actions. Each user is assigned a role, which determines what they can access within the platform. This allows you to control permissions for different types of users, such as club owners, managers, coaches, staff members, and players.

View and manage users

  1. In the Admin Panel, navigate to Users.
  2. You'll see a list of all users registered with your club.
  3. Click on a user to open their profile and view their account details.

Available user actions

To perform additional actions, click the three-dot menu (⋮) next to a user.

Depending on your permissions, you can:

  • Impersonate the user to access the platform as that player. This is useful when assisting players with bookings or troubleshooting account-related questions.
  • Delete the user's account.
  • Export user data for reporting or administrative purposes.
  • Adjust credits by adding or removing credits from the user's account. This can be used to reward staff members, compensate players, or correct balances.
  • Update the player's rating. While players can set their own rating, club administrators and coaches can verify and adjust it when necessary.

Edit a user's details

To update a user's information:

  1. Open the user's profile.
  2. Click Edit in the top-right corner.
  3. Update the required information, such as:
    • Personal details.
    • Contact information.
    • The user's role within the club.
  4. Save your changes.

User roles

User roles determine the level of access within the platform. Depending on your club's setup, you can assign roles such as:

  • Player
  • Trainer
  • Crew Member
  • Manager
  • Administrator

Assigning the correct role ensures users have access to the features they need while keeping administrative functions secure.

Tip: Use the Impersonate feature when helping players with questions or issues. It allows you to see exactly what the player sees without needing their login credentials.
